Senior Dog Losing Mobility? A Vet-Informed Home Care Plan for Aging Joints

Senior Dog Losing Mobility? A Vet-Informed Home Care Plan for Aging Joints

A dog who used to bound up the porch steps and now hesitates at the bottom isn't just "getting old" — something in the joints, muscles, or nerves has changed enough to show up as behavior. Mobility decline in senior dogs rarely announces itself with a single dramatic event. Instead it creeps in through slower sit-to-stand transitions, a reluctance to jump into the car, or a slight hitch in the back end after a nap. Roughly 20% of dogs over age one show clinical signs of osteoarthritis, and that number climbs sharply with age, according to Cornell University's Riney Canine Health Center (Cornell Riney Canine Health Center, 2023). Knowing what's driving the change — and what can realistically be done about it at home — makes the difference between a dog who slows down gracefully and one who quietly gives up on the things they love.

What actually causes mobility loss in older dogs?

Osteoarthritis is the single most common driver of reduced mobility in aging dogs, developing when cartilage in a joint wears down and the underlying bone responds with inflammation, thickening, and bone spur formation; the Merck Veterinary Manual describes this degenerative process as essentially irreversible once cartilage loss begins, which is why early management matters more than late-stage rescue (Merck Veterinary Manual, 2024).

Hip dysplasia is a frequent underlying cause, particularly in large and giant breeds such as German Shepherds, Labrador Retrievers, and Rottweilers, where the femoral head fails to seat properly in the acetabulum during development; the American Kennel Club Canine Health Foundation notes that this malformation predisposes affected joints to early, severe arthritis even though clinical signs often don't appear until middle age or later (AKC Canine Health Foundation, n.d.).

Beyond the joints themselves, sarcopenia — the age-related loss of lean muscle mass — compounds instability, since weaker hip and core muscles can no longer compensate for a painful or loose joint; degenerative myelopathy, a progressive spinal cord disease seen most often in breeds like Boxers and Corgis, and lumbosacral disease can independently produce hind-limb weakness that looks similar to arthritis but requires different management (Cornell Riney Canine Health Center, 2023).

What are the first signs owners usually notice?

Most owners first notice subtle changes in daily transitions rather than obvious lameness: a dog that used to leap onto the bed now pauses and gathers itself first, or takes longer to rise from the floor after resting, especially first thing in the morning or after a long car ride.

The American Animal Hospital Association's pain management guidelines list stiffness after rest that improves with gentle movement, reluctance to climb stairs, and a 'bunny-hopping' gait when using both hind legs together as classic early indicators of joint pain rather than simple aging (AAHA, 2022).

Behavioral shifts often accompany the physical ones — a previously social dog may become irritable when touched near the hips or back, avoid being picked up, or show decreased interest in walks and play, changes that owners sometimes misattribute to a dog simply 'mellowing with age' when they actually reflect chronic discomfort.

How does a vet figure out what's really going on?

A thorough orthopedic and neurologic exam is the starting point, during which a veterinarian palpates each joint for effusion, crepitus, and range-of-motion loss, and checks proprioceptive placing (whether the dog quickly corrects a knuckled-over paw) to rule out spinal cord involvement.

Radiographs remain the standard imaging tool for confirming hip dysplasia and arthritic changes, though the Merck Veterinary Manual notes that the degree of radiographic change doesn't always correlate with the degree of pain a dog experiences, which is why clinical exam findings carry equal weight in diagnosis (Merck Veterinary Manual, 2024).

When a spinal or neurologic cause like degenerative myelopathy is suspected, advanced diagnostics such as MRI and a genetic test for the SOD1 mutation are often recommended, since the AKC Canine Health Foundation notes this DNA test can support — though not solely confirm — a clinical diagnosis in at-risk breeds (AKC Canine Health Foundation, n.d.).

What treatments actually help a dog move better?

Multimodal pain management is the standard approach: NSAIDs labeled for veterinary use, such as carprofen or meloxicam, remain a first-line treatment for canine osteoarthritis pain, but the American Veterinary Medical Association stresses these require veterinary supervision and periodic bloodwork to monitor liver and kidney function during long-term use (AVMA, n.d.).

Newer options have expanded what's available: the monoclonal antibody bedinvetmab (Librela), FDA-approved in 2023, targets nerve growth factor to reduce osteoarthritis pain with a once-monthly injection, offering an alternative for dogs that can't tolerate NSAIDs (U.S. Food and Drug Administration, 2023).

For dogs with significant hip dysplasia or cruciate disease, surgical options including total hip replacement or tibial plateau leveling osteotomy can restore substantially better function than medication alone, and the AKC Canine Health Foundation notes that surgical candidates are typically evaluated based on severity, age, and overall health rather than age alone disqualifying a dog (AKC Canine Health Foundation, n.d.).

What mobility symptoms mean I should call the vet right away, not wait it out?

Sudden inability to bear weight on a leg, a limb that appears to give out completely, or acute paralysis in the hind end are emergencies, not 'wait and see' situations — these can signal intervertebral disc herniation, a torn cruciate ligament, or acute spinal cord compromise, and the American Veterinary Medical Association notes that outcomes for spinal cord injuries are strongly time-dependent, with faster intervention improving the odds of recovery (AVMA, n.d.).

Other red flags that warrant same-day veterinary attention include visible swelling or heat over a joint, a dog crying out when touched or moved, loss of bladder or bowel control (which can indicate nerve involvement rather than simple incontinence), and any fall from which the dog doesn't get up within a few minutes. A dog that suddenly refuses all food alongside new mobility loss should also be seen promptly, since this combination can point to a more systemic problem beyond joint disease alone.

Bottom line

Most senior dog mobility loss traces back to osteoarthritis, hip dysplasia, muscle loss, or spinal disease, and it responds well to a combination approach: veterinary-guided pain control, keeping your dog lean, adding traction and ramps at home, and staying consistent with low-impact exercise. Sudden lameness, paralysis, or a dog crying out in pain needs same-day veterinary care. With early diagnosis and steady home management, most dogs keep a good quality of life for years rather than declining quickly.

What can I actually do at home to help my dog get around easier?

Weight management is arguably the single most impactful home intervention available: a landmark long-term Purina study found dogs kept at a lean body condition lived a median of 1.8 years longer and showed delayed onset of osteoarthritis-related mobility problems compared to littermates fed to maintain a heavier weight (Purina, n.d.; cited widely in veterinary literature including AAHA guidelines).

Traction matters more than most owners realize — slick hardwood or tile floors are genuinely hazardous for a dog with weakened hind-end strength, and adding runners, yoga-mat strips, or dog-specific traction socks along frequently traveled paths reduces slipping injuries and the fear-based reluctance to walk that follows a bad fall.

Ramps for cars and beds, raised food and water bowls to reduce neck and shoulder strain, and orthopedic memory-foam bedding that relieves pressure points all reduce daily physical stress, while low-impact exercise such as short, frequent leash walks or swimming — recommended by Cornell's Riney Canine Health Center to maintain muscle mass without joint-jarring impact — keeps supporting musculature from atrophying further (Cornell Riney Canine Health Center, 2023).

Do supplements and physical therapy actually make a difference?

Omega-3 fatty acids, particularly EPA at therapeutic doses found in veterinary-formulated fish oil products, have the strongest evidence base among joint supplements, with published studies showing measurable improvement in weight-bearing and owner-assessed mobility scores in osteoarthritic dogs (Cornell Riney Canine Health Center, 2023).

Glucosamine and chondroitin combinations are widely used, though the evidence for meaningful clinical benefit is more mixed than marketing suggests; the Merck Veterinary Manual characterizes these nutraceuticals as having modest, inconsistent support and recommends they be used as an adjunct rather than a primary treatment (Merck Veterinary Manual, 2024).

Formal canine rehabilitation — underwater treadmill sessions, therapeutic ultrasound, and targeted strengthening exercises delivered by a certified canine rehabilitation practitioner — has grown as a specialty field, and the American College of Veterinary Sports Medicine and Rehabilitation notes these programs are increasingly used alongside medication to rebuild strength after orthopedic surgery or slow decline from chronic arthritis.

What's the realistic long-term outlook for a dog with mobility problems?

Osteoarthritis is a progressive, lifelong condition, but the Merck Veterinary Manual emphasizes that with consistent multimodal management — weight control, medication, and environmental adjustments — most dogs maintain a good quality of life for years after diagnosis rather than facing rapid decline (Merck Veterinary Manual, 2024).

Regular reassessment matters because needs change: a dog managed successfully on NSAIDs alone at age 8 may need an added injectable therapy, joint supplement, or rehabilitation program by age 11, and veterinarians typically recommend mobility check-ins every 6 months for senior dogs with known joint disease.

For dogs with degenerative neurologic disease like degenerative myelopathy, the trajectory differs — the AKC Canine Health Foundation notes this condition is typically progressive over 6 months to 3 years and isn't pain-associated, so the home care focus shifts toward mobility aids like carts and slings rather than pain control (AKC Canine Health Foundation, n.d.).
